- Archer -

Ever since she was a hatchling, Jutta has been training to become a professional archer, and over the years she has become one of most accurate and intelligent archers throughout the lands. Dragons from all around wonder just how she is able to shoot with such accuracy, especially with her large paws. Jutta always tells them that it just came naturally to her and that she never had any difficulties. However, the reality is much more complex.

Jutta grew up with a group of older male dragons who called themselves the Golden Arrows. All of them were strong warriors, most of them archers, of course. The dragon who found her was Cliff, the kindest and wisest dragon of the bunch. He decided to name her Jutta after his loving mother, who had passed away many years ago. The other dragons were reluctant to keep her, but Cliff insisted and the other didn’t want to continue arguing.

As Jutta got older, she wanted more and more to be just like Cliff. Cliff was like a big brother to her, and she tried training day and night to become a fierce archer like him. But some days she could barely succeed in lifting the bow with her giant paws. The older dragons would make fun of her and constantly call her weak and a failure. Cliff was the only dragon that believed in her.

“Ignore those ignorant fools, Jutta,” Cliff said to her one day, when he could tell that their mean comments were getting in her head, “You’re more brave, determined, and kind than each and every one of them,”
“But… Do you think I’ll ever be as good an archer as you? Or them?”
“Jutta. I have all the faith in the world in you. I just know that one day, you will become a better archer than all of us. And as soon as you’re old enough, we’re gonna leave these guys and live on our own. Just the two of us. You’ll show the world just how much you’re capable of.”
Jutta looked over to see the boys shooting fruit off of each other’s heads,
“I can’t wait to ditch these buffoons.”

Years passed and Jutta was finally starting to get the hang of archery. The other dragons still made fun of her, of course, but Jutta didn’t care. She knew they were the ones who were absolutely ridiculous. But she still couldn’t stand them. Cliff told Jutta that it was almost time for them to initiate their plan and run off.

Just days before they were planning to leave, their den was ambushed by a huge horde of wild beasts. They attacked without mercy and set their den ablaze. Jutta was terrified. She had heard of there being beasts near their area, but never did she think they would actually be attacked by any. The Golden Arrows began to whip out their bows and arrows and fire.
“Jutta! Run and hide!” Cliff yelled to Jutta among the chaos, “I’ll come find you when this is over!”
“No, Cliff! I want to stay and help!”
“Jutta, you’re still young! I need you to stay safe! Please, go find a safe place to hide!”
Jutta just couldn’t. She wasn’t going to run away and do nothing. She grabbed a slightly burnt bow and torn quiver she saw lying on the ground and tried to aim at one of the beasts. She could feel herself trembling and realized she had to get a hold of herself. She took a deep breath. She closed one eye and fired. She struck the beast straight in the chest. Jutta sighed in disbelief. She had never hit a living creature before. She pulled another arrow from the quiver, aimed, and fired. She hit another. Then another. And another. For a moment, she felt unstoppable. The other dragons began to notice. They couldn’t believe that young little Jutta just started shooting every beast in sight with incredible accuracy. There were only a few beasts left. Jutta scanned the area looking for more beasts to annihilate. The Golden Arrows started surrounding Jutta, as it seemed like almost all the beasts had been killed.
“Jutta, how did you just do that?”
“You literally just shot like, 10 beasts within a minute”
“How long have you been able to-“
Jutta started to block out their voices. She began to panic as she could not see Cliff anywhere. Her eyes scanned the forest faster and faster as he was nowhere in sight. Then, she saw a small orange feather poking up from behind a pile of ashy leaves. The exact feather on Cliff’s hat. Jutta’s heart dropped.
“No…”
Jutta started running as fast as her legs could take her. Behind the leaves, she saw Cliff lying down, severely injured. He was bleeding out of his chest.
“Cliff… Cliff… no…” Tears began to stream down her face.
“Oh my god, what happened!?” The other dragons rushed over. Suddenly, a second horde of wild beasts surrounded them.
“Cliff, I- please. Please tell me you’ll be ok,” She whispered into his ear, “Our plan. We… we’re going to run away from here. We’re gonna live together. Just the two of us, right?” She rested her head against his. Jutta could hear the commotion beginning around her, but at the moment she didn’t care. Cliff was her whole world. If he died, a part of her would die too.
“Jutta.” Cliff breathed weakly.
“Cliff!…”
“You have to run. You have to find shelter, it’s not safe here anymore.”
“No… No Cliff, we'll get you to a healer. You’ll be ok, you’re gonna be ok, you have to…be…” The strong smell of smoke made Jutta look up and around. Everything was burning. The Golden Arrows were fighting as hard as they could. A beast suddenly began to approach her.
“Run, Jutta…please… I need you to know you’ll be ok.”
The beast drew out his sword.
“I can’t… leave you…” Jutta’s words got caught in her throat as her tears kept flowing. The beast was about to swing.
“Jutta, go!”
The beast swung its sword swiftly at Jutta. She dodged it, and then ran. She ran as fast as she could, and didn’t look back.

Without Cliff, Jutta felt completely lost. For days, she aimlessly wandered through the forests, just barely keeping herself alive by eating whatever she could find. She suddenly heard a rustle in the bushes behind her. She whipped her head around.
“Who’s there?!”
Out from the bushes emerged a dragon that looked quite similar to her. She also had dark green, fluffy fur.
“It’s just me” The dragon said while collecting nearby bugs and flowers.
Jutta was confused at this response. She had never met this dragon in her life.
“Um. Who’s ‘me’?”
“Oh! Hello, I thought you were one of the warriors or something. I’m Laila, nice to meet you.” Laila then continued collecting items into her basket.
“Jutta. Nice to… meet you too,” Jutta felt a little awkward. She had never met a female dragon before, let alone another obelisk. She seemed to be a little bit older than Jutta herself.
“Oh, are you lost? You need help?”
“I-… I actually don’t exactly have a home. At least, not right now ‘cause my old one got… burnt down by wild beasts. And I… I kinda… lost everyone I lived with.
“Oh my gosh. I’m so sorry. You can come stay with me and my clan in the Blissful Grove. It’s a very safe place with 24/7 protection from the Woodland Warriors.”
“That… would be great!” Jutta smiled, “Thank you so much!”
“Of course! Can’t leave a fellow obelisk out here all alone!”

From that day forward, Jutta lived in the Blissful Grove with many kind dragons who welcomed her into the clan. When Jutta showed the warriors her incredible archery abilities, they were all extremely impressed at how good she was at such a young age. They asked her if she wanted to join them and be the official archer. Jutta wanted to be a professional archer more than anything, so she gratefully said yes. She trained every day to be as good a warrior as Cliff was. She never forgot what she learned from him. Throughout the many years that passed, not a day went by that she didn’t think about Cliff.
